How do you set up an inventory tracking system?
How to Set Up an Inventory Tracking System Steps to Setting Up an Inventory Tracking System. Label All Storage Locations in the Warehouse. Use Unique Descriptions for Your Items. Keep Units of Measure Outside of Descriptions. Conduct an Initial Stock Count. Train Team Members About Your Inventory Tracking System.

How do you build inventory?
What to Include on Inventory Lists Name of the item. SKU (stock-keeping unit), serial number and/or barcode that identifies an item. Category and/or brief item description. Name of manufacturer or supplier. Unit cost. Sale price. Quantity in stock. Total value.
